  2. 18 de nov. de 2019 · Harrison Dillard '49. Harrison Dillard, a 1949 graduate of Baldwin Wallace University, is still the only male athlete to ever win Olympic gold medals in both the sprints and high hurdles. He is arguably the finest male student-athlete to ever attend BW and one of the all-time greatest sprinters and hurdlers in United States Olympic history.

  5. William Harrison Dillard (Cleveland, 8 de julho de 1923 – Cleveland, 15 de novembro de 2019) foi um velocista norte-americano e o único campeão olímpico dos 100 m rasos e dos 110 m c/ barreiras. Começou a correr sozinho aos oito anos de idade num beco da área pobre de Cleveland, usando molas de assentos de carros abandonados como barreiras.
